A Habitual Traffic Offender is a driver who has accumulated a specific number of serious traffic violations on his or her record with in a 5-year time period. If the Florida Department of Highway Safety & Motor Vehicles determines that you are to be labeled a Habitual Traffic Offender, you will receive a notice in the mail that your driver’s license is going to be suspended for a period of 5 years. You will be ineligible to apply for a hardship license before the first year is over.

It is important to note that it is a felony offense to drive on a suspended license if you have been labeled a Habitual Traffic Offender!
